What Does a a Workers' Compensation Insurance Agent in Franklin Cost?
Workers compensation insurance costs in Tennessee average between 0.50 and 2.50 dollars per 100 dollars of payroll, depending on industry classification and claims history. For a small business in Franklin, annual premiums typically range from 500 to 5,000 dollars. Rates are set by the Tennessee Department of Commerce and Insurance. This is general information and not insurance advice.
About workers' compensation insurance agents in Franklin
Workers compensation insurance agents in Franklin Tennessee help business owners secure coverage required by Tennessee law. Tennessee requires most employers with five or more employees to carry workers comp insurance. A local agent can guide you through the specific rules for Williamson County and the state of Tennessee.
Frequently Asked Questions
Who needs workers compensation insurance in Franklin Tennessee?
In Tennessee, employers with five or more full-time or part-time employees must carry workers compensation insurance. Certain industries like construction have different thresholds. An agent can help determine your specific obligation.
What are the penalties for not having workers comp in Tennessee?
Tennessee law imposes fines of up to 10 dollars per day per employee for non-compliance. Employers may also face stop-work orders and personal liability for workplace injuries. A Franklin agent can help you avoid these penalties.
How does an agent help with Tennessee workers comp claims?
An agent assists with policy selection, premium audits, and claim reporting. They do not handle legal defense but can connect you with the carrier claims team. Tennessee requires claims to be reported within 14 days of an injury.
